      Oil & Gas Division Order Analyst (Full-Time Contract)
      Position Overview

      We are seeking an experienced Oil & Gas Division Order Analyst for a full-time contract position supporting active and upcoming projects. This role is ideal for a detail-oriented professional who thrives in a fast-paced environment and can step in and contribute immediately.

      This position requires prior, hands-on oil and gas division order experience. Candidates without direct industry experience will not be considered.
      Key Responsibilities
      • Analyze and interpret title opinions, leases, and contracts to determine accurate ownership interests
      • Set up and maintain division of interest decks within client or internal systems
      • Calculate and verify revenue distribution in accordance with governing documents
      • Process ownership changes, including assignments, conveyances, and probate documents
      • Identify and resolve title discrepancies and ownership issues
      • Collaborate with Land, Legal, and Accounting teams to ensure accuracy and compliance
      • Respond to owner inquiries in a professional and timely manner
      • Maintain detailed, organized, and auditable records
